Monique Samuels' Return to 'Real Housewives of Potomac' Sparks Excitement and Speculation Rumors are swirling among fans of Bravo's Real Housewives of Potomac following a recent social media video claiming Monique Samuels will return for season 10. The video, posted by DailyHiphoptea, cites unnamed sources and mentions confirmations from other cast members, including Gizelle Bryant, Ashley Darby, Wendy Osefo, and Karen Huger. While Bravo has yet to officially confirm Samuels' return, the speculation has ignited a buzz among fans. The video highlights that Samuels' return comes at a significant point in her life, following her divorce from Chris Samuels in September 2023. According to the video, Samuels is eager to showcase a new phase of her life, independent of her previous role as a wife and mother. The video suggests she might appear in a different capacity than a full-time housewife. "The sources claim that Monique is excited to show people who she is today, not as a wife, not as a mom, but as a woman trying to figure out her new life on her own terms," states the video's narrator. The veracity of these claims remains unconfirmed by Bravo. However, the potential for Samuels' return has generated considerable excitement and anticipation among fans, who are eager to see how she will interact with the current cast and navigate this new chapter.
